%X The contents of platinum group elements ( PGEs: Ir, Ru, Rh, Pt, Pd) in Zhujiapu gabbros have been determined using ICP-MS after a nickel sulphide fire assay preconcentration. The absolute PGE abundances for all of the fourteen samples are extremely low. They display pronounced positively-sloping in mantle-normalized pattern that highlight their slightly depleted in PPGEs and strongly depleted in IPGEs. Pd/Ir ratios (22-138) are higher than that of primitive mantle. These characters suggest the fractionation of PGE in the gabbros of Zhujiapu. Sulphide segregation has happened in the original magma. S-saturation of the magma can be promoted by crust contamination. PCE fractionation in the gabbros is controlled by the phase that can potentially fractionate IPGEs is spinel,sometimes maybe Os-Ir alloy,but the PPGEs reside in sulfide.
